The Summer Window Rip

Leaving a bedroom window closed during a hot summer week creates an expensive trap.

Homeowners yank hard on a stuck frame to get some air. The result is a sharp ripping sound and instant mechanical damage. The heavy black rubber seal pulls clean out of its grooved track. It hangs loose down the side of the opening, completely destroying any chance of a flush, airtight closure.

Chemical Degradation of Cheap Rubber

Salt air, road grime, and raw UV light kill cheap rubber compounds. Years of exposure attack the core durability of the seal. The crisp rubber profile eventually turns into a sticky, tar-like substance. High summer temperatures cook this degraded material, fusing the rubber directly to the opposite white plastic frame under constant closing pressure.

The Destruction of the Gasket

Forcing a fused window open physically separates the rubber from its backing track.

This severe mechanical stress stretches the gasket out of shape or tears the material in half. Re-inserting a stretched rubber seal into the uPVC groove is completely impossible. Worn, sticky seals leave permanent gaps around the perimeter, allowing winter draughts and rainwater to bypass the frame entirely.

The Trade Prevention Method

Stop the sticking with a quick annual maintenance routine. Scrub the black lines down with a dry rag to shift loose grit. Coat a clean cloth with a specialist dry silicone spray and wipe it straight onto the rubber surface.

True silicone lubes keep the rubber soft, stopping the melt cycle dead. Keep standard WD-40 or heavy grease far away from window channels. Petroleum additives rot rubber components, turning the seal into a liquid mush within months.

Trade Counter Solutions

Toss ruined, torn gaskets into the bin and swap them for fresh trade stock.

Bring a small sample of your old rubber seal down to 78 Alma Road. Gaskets feature distinct arrow-head profiles to lock into different frame designs, and matching the exact shape ensures a completely airtight fit. Call our trade counter on 01202 533126 to check current roll availability.
